Realme 10 vs. Realme 8: A Deep Dive and User-Focused Comparison

Let's dissect the Realme 10 and Realme 8, going beyond the spec sheet to understand what these phones offer in the real world. My goal is to equip you with the knowledge to choose the device that truly fits your needs.

2. Key Insights

  • Performance Disparity: The Realme 8 boasts a significantly more powerful processor (Snapdragon 7+ Gen 3) and a larger RAM (12GB) compared to the Realme 10 (Helio G99). This translates to a noticeably smoother and faster user experience on the Realme 8, especially for demanding tasks like gaming and multitasking.
  • Display Differences: While both phones utilize AMOLED technology, the Realme 8 features a larger, sharper display with a faster 120Hz refresh rate and LTPO technology. This results in a more fluid and responsive visual experience, making scrolling and animations feel incredibly smooth. It also means better battery efficiency. The Realme 8 can dynamically adjust its refresh rate to conserve power.
  • Future-Proofing: The Realme 8, running on Android 14, is better positioned for future software updates and feature enhancements compared to the Realme 10, which launched with Android 12.
